Rolls can cost about 10 to 25 cents per square foot for single sided radiant barrier or 150 375 for enough for a typical 1 500 square foot attic.
The answer is that there are other things you can do that would be more effective in terms of energy efficiency.
One of the most common places for energy leaks in newer homes is in fact air leakage into the attic through gaps in the framing holes around pipes and wires and large openings or chases where chimneys ducts and other mechanical components enter the attic see illustration.
